Barcelona centre-back Gerard Pique
will be out for "two to three weeks" after hurting his left foot in his
side's 3-2 win at home to Spartak Moscow in the UEFA Champions League.
The
25-year-old Spain international was injured in a challenge with Spartak
midfielder Romulo in the 11th minute at Camp Nou and had to leave the
field, with Alex Song taking his place.
Pique's
injury leaves Barça very light in central defence, with Carles Puyol
already sidelined for between four and six weeks due to a knee injury
sustained in Saturday's 4-1 La Liga win at Getafe.
Puyol has already been ruled out of the Clasico against Real Madrid on 7 October and Pique's participation in that match is now also in doubt.
With
Puyol and Pique both out of action, Barça have only two senior
centre-backs at their disposal in the form of Javier Mascherano, himself
a converted holding midfielder, and 21-year-old youth team graduate
Marc Barta.
